Synopsis of Memoranda

Memoranda es una novela de fantasía del autor Jeffrey Ford, publicada en español por Minotauro en 2002. La historia sigue a Cley, un antiguo fisiognomista, quien debe adentrarse en la mente de un tirano para encontrar una cura a una enfermedad del sueño que está afectando a su pueblo. En un mundo de horrores surrealistas y ambigüedades morales, Cley se enfrenta a desafíos que lo llevan a cuestionar la realidad y la cordura.

About the author

Jeffrey Ford

Jeffrey Ford

Jeffrey Ford is an American writer in the fantastic genre tradition, although his works have spanned genres including fantasy, science fiction and mystery. His work is characterized by a sweeping imaginative power, humor, literary allusion, and a fascination with tales told within tales. He is a graduate of Binghamton University, where he studied with the novelist John Gardner.
